Overnight Dry Skin Savior: The Best Night Face Moisturizer for Radiant Mornings

Night face moisturizer for dry skin is a targeted solution designed to deliver deep hydration while you sleep. During the night, the skin repairs itself, making this an ideal window to lock in moisture and support a resilient barrier.

The right formula combines humectants, emollients, and barrier-supporting lipids to prevent transepidermal water loss and address persistent dry patches. Choosing a night moisturizer tailored for dry skin can transform morning texture and radiance.

Key Function Typical Ingredients Best For Usage Frequency
Intense hydration Glycerin, hyaluronic acid, panthenol Dehydrated, tight-feeling skin Every night
Barrier repair Ceramides, cholesterol, fatty acids Compromised skin barrier, sensitivity Nightly or as needed
Occlusive sealing Squalane, dimethicone, shea butter Very dry patches, flakiness 2–3 times per week or as directed
Soothing and recovery Centella asiatica, niacinamide, madecassoside Redness, post-procedure dryness As tolerated nightly

How Night Moisturizers Work with Dry Skin

Dry skin lacks sufficient sebum and natural moisturizing factors, which leads to roughness, tightness, and increased sensitivity. Night face moisturizer for dry skin creates a breathable yet protective layer that traps water in the stratum corneum.

Formulas rich in humectants draw moisture into the skin, while emollients smooth the surface and occlusives reduce evaporative loss. Combined with repair-focused actives, these products support the skin’s overnight renewal cycle.

Texture and Formula Considerations

Night moisturizers for dry skin come in textures ranging from lightweight serums to rich balms. Gel-creams offer hydration without heaviness, making them suitable for combination-dry profiles.

Creams and facial oils provide a higher occlusive load, ideal for very dry or mature skin that needs barrier support and nourishment. Selecting the right texture ensures consistent nightly use and long-term comfort.

Key Active Ingredients to Target Dryness

Effective night face moisturizer for dry skin often includes a mix of scientifically backed ingredients that address both surface dryness and deeper barrier function. Hydrators like hyaluronic acid bind water, while humectants such as glycerin pull in atmospheric moisture.

Barrier-supporting components like ceramides, fatty acids, and cholesterol reinforce the lipid matrix, preventing moisture loss. Botanical extracts and peptides can further calm irritation and support skin resilience over time.

Application and Layering Tips

Applying night face moisturizer for dry skin correctly maximizes penetration and seal-in benefits. After cleansing and targeted serums, smooth a pea-sized to full-amount product across face and neck using upward motions.

  • Use on damp skin to trap water within the surface layers.
  • Layer a facial oil under or over moisturizer for extra occlusive protection.
  • Avoid hot water cleansing right before application to prevent barrier stripping.
  • Reapply as a spot treatment on dry patches during the day if needed.
  • Pair with a hydrating serum containing humectants for optimal results.

FAQ

Reader questions

Can I use a night face moisturizer for dry skin during the day?

Yes, you can use a night moisturizer in the daytime if your skin feels comfortable and non-greasy; however, ensure your morning sunscreen is applied afterward for adequate UV protection.

Will a rich night face moisturizer for dry skin cause breakouts?

Breakouts are more likely with comedogenic ingredients; choose non-comedogenic formulations, apply a thin layer, and monitor skin response if you are acne-prone.

How long should I use a night moisturizer before expecting results?

Consistent use over two to four weeks typically reveals improved hydration, reduced flakiness, and a more comfortable skin barrier.

Can I mix my night moisturizer with other products for extra hydration?

Mixing a humectant serum into your moisturizer can boost hydration, but avoid combining with strong exfoliating acids at the same moment without professional guidance.
